Bits 31:29 – PLSIZE[2:0] Payload Size bits(3)
| Value | Description |
|---|---|
| 111 | 64 data bytes |
| 110 | 48 data bytes |
| 101 | 32 data bytes |
| 100 | 24 data bytes |
| 011 | 20 data bytes |
| 010 | 16 data bytes |
| 001 | 12 data bytes |
| 000 | 8 data bytes |
Bits 28:24 – FSIZE[4:0] FIFO Size bits(3)
| Value | Description |
|---|---|
| 11111 | FIFO is 32 messages deep. |
| ... | |
| 00001 | FIFO is 2 messages deep. |
| 00000 | FIFO is 1 message deep. |
Bits 22:21 – TXAT[1:0] Retransmission Attempts bits
| Value | Description |
|---|---|
| 11 | Unlimited number of retransmission attempts |
| 10 | Unlimited number of retransmission attempts |
| 01 | Three retransmission attempts |
| 00 | Disables retransmission attempts |
Bits 20:16 – TXPRI[4:0] Message Transmit Priority bits
| Value | Description |
|---|---|
| 11111 | Highest message priority |
| 00000 | Lowest message priority |
Bit 10 – FRESET FIFO Reset bit
| Value | Description |
|---|---|
| 1 | FIFO will be reset when the bit is set and cleared by hardware whenever FIFO is reset. The user needs to poll whether this bit is clear before taking any action. |
| 0 | No effect |
Bit 9 – TXREQ Message Send Request bit
| Value | Name | Description |
|---|---|---|
| 1 | TXEN = 1 (FIFO configured as a transmit
FIFO) |
Requests sending a message: the bit will automatically clear when all the messages queued in the FIFO are successfully sent. |
| 0 | TXEN = 1 (FIFO configured as a transmit
FIFO) |
Clearing the bit to ‘0’ while set (‘1’)
will request a message abort. |
| x | TXEN = 0 (FIFO configured as a receive
FIFO) |
This bit has no effect. |
Bit 8 – UINC Increment Head/Tail bit
| Value | Name | Description |
|---|---|---|
| 1 | TXEN = 1 (FIFO configured as a transmit
FIFO) |
When this bit is set, the FIFO head will increment by a single message. |
| 1 | TXEN = 0 (FIFO configured as a receive
FIFO) |
When this bit is set, the FIFO tail will increment by a single message. |
Bit 7 – TXEN TX/RX Buffer Selection bit
| Value | Description |
|---|---|
| 1 | Transmits message object. |
| 0 | Receives message object. |
Bit 6 – RTREN Auto-Remove Transmit (RTR) Enable bit
| Value | Description |
|---|---|
| 1 | When a Remote Transmit is received, TXREQ will be set. |
| 0 | When a Remote Transmit is received, TXREQ will be unaffected. |
Bit 5 – RXTSEN Received Message Timestamp Enable bit(3)
| Value | Description |
|---|---|
| 1 | Captures the timestamp in a received message object in RAM. |
| 0 | Does not capture the timestamp. |
Bit 4 – TXATIE Transmit Attempts Exhausted Interrupt Enable bit
| Value | Description |
|---|---|
| 1 | Enables interrupt. |
| 0 | Disables interrupt. |
Bit 3 – RXOVIE Overflow Interrupt Enable bit
| Value | Description |
|---|---|
| 1 | Interrupt is enabled for overflow event. |
| 0 | Interrupt is disabled for overflow event. |
